# What is Hyperloop Technology?


Hyperloop technology is a high-speed transportation system that uses vacuum-sealed tubes and magnetic levitation to propel vehicles at speeds of up to 700 mph (1,127 km/h). The system is designed to be energy-efficient, sustainable, and cost-effective.


# Benefits of Hyperloop Technology


1. _Reduced Travel Time_: Hyperloop technology can significantly reduce travel time between cities, making it ideal for business travel and tourism.

2. _Sustainability_: The Hyperloop system is designed to be energy-efficient and sustainable, using renewable energy sources and minimizing environmental impact.

3. _Cost-Effectiveness_: Hyperloop technology has the potential to be more cost-effective than traditional high-speed rail systems.


# Challenges and Opportunities


1. _Infrastructure Development_: Building the Hyperloop infrastructure will require significant investment and planning.

2. _Safety Concerns_: Ensuring the safety of passengers and crew will be a top priority for Hyperloop developers.

3. _Regulatory Frameworks_: Governments will need to establish regulatory frameworks to govern the development and operation of Hyperloop systems.
